This list is based on reporting data from small to large churches in Canada across all denominations licensed with CCLI. Without a doubt, having a song land in the CCLI Top 100® is a significant benchmark for any Christian songwriter. While PraiseCharts tracks music purchasing in real-time, CCLI tracks the week-to-week usage of worship songs and reports on the results twice a year. The list may be static, and the songs might be dated, but it still represents a snapshot in time of significant trends in worship from churches all across the nation. Holy Week begins with Palm Sunday and includes Holy Monday, Holy Tuesday, Holy Wednesday, Maundy Thursday, Good Friday, and Holy Saturday. As we focus on the story of Holy Week we remember the dark before the dawn of the resurrection, and the journey to the cross. This reminds us that even though things seem lost, Christ has won!
